Four Oaks station boasts a variety of facilities designed to cater to its passengers. The ticket office is open from early morning until late evening, providing ample time for you to purchase or collect your tickets. For those who prefer self-service, ticket machines are available, including accessible machines conveniently located on the Lichfield-bound platform. You can confidently access the platforms, thanks to the station's step-free access, though it's worth noting that travel between platforms may require street-level navigation.
Your safety and comfort are well taken care of, with CCTV monitoring the premises and helpful staff available during operating hours. If you require assistance, the station staff are ready to provide help, plus there are designated meeting points for boarding assistance with the help of on-board conductors. However, amenities such as refreshment facilities, ATMs, or luggage storage are not present, so it would be best to plan accordingly.
Getting to and from Four Oaks is convenient, with various transport options waiting at your disposal. If the train services are disrupted, rail replacement services operate from Station Drive, ensuring your travel plans aren't hindered. For those preferring taxis, local companies like Sutton Radio and Parkers offer reliable service just a phone call away. Furthermore, you can find bus connections to extend your travel, detailed in a convenient printout available online.

At Brentford Station, the ticketing facilities include ticket machines for quick purchases and online ticket collection. Designed with accessibility in mind, these mach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although there’s no ticket office open on weekends, the weekday window from 06:30 to 10:30 should suffice for early commuters.
Travelers requiring special assistance can benefit from platforms equipped with step-free access as well as lifts connecting different levels. Even though staff assistance is not available on-site, customer help points provide necessary support, including an induction loop for the hearing impaired. Remember, CCTV monitoring is in place across the station to ensure safety.
Brentford Station is well-connected, serving as a pivotal point for various transport modes. Rail replacement services have designated stops (Bus Stop SK and Bus Stop SM on Boston Manor Road) for continued journeys to Hounslow and Kew Bridge respectively. For local bus schedules, printable journey plans are accessible online, ensuring you can synchronize your rail and bus travel efficiently.
